Transaction 153e01071245203d3e668afa61b4daf3795fbce4e20292ba8b90dc496d55c5bb
1 Input
1 Output
-
153e01071245203d3e668afa61b4daf3795fbce4e20292ba8b90dc496d55c5bb:0
- value
- 558261
- script pubkey
- OP_0 OP_PUSHBYTES_32 97a06a3c36b32b45e0d35f299054c50e56bb177a5a809fe2fb9c092a710ef1cd
- address
- bc1qj7sx50pkkv45tcxntu5eq4x9pettk9m6t2qflchmnsyj5ugw78xsf86uc4